How to Create a Sales Funnel: 5 Steps to Build Sales Funnels that Convert

Creating a successful sales funnel is essential for any business looking to attract and convert customers. In this article, we will outline the five steps to build sales funnels that actually convert. From conducting target audience research to converting leads, these steps will help you optimize your sales funnels for maximum conversions.

Step #1: Conduct Target Audience Research

Before you can build effective sales funnels, you need to thoroughly research your target customers. This research will provide insights into what drives them to buy a product or service. By understanding your target market, you can tailor your sales funnels to their needs and preferences.

During your research, ask yourself the following questions:

  1. What are the demographics of your target customers?
  2. What are their pain points and needs?
  3. What are their preferences and buying behaviors?
  4. What are their interests and hobbies?

Once you have a clear understanding of your target customers, you can move on to the next step.

Step #2: Create Accurate Buyer Personas

Segmenting your customers is crucial to building effective sales funnels. By creating accurate buyer personas for each customer segment, you can personalize your marketing content and optimize your sales funnels.

When creating buyer personas, be sure to include the following information:

  • Demographics (age, gender, location, etc.)
  • Pain points and needs
  • Interests and hobbies
  • Buying behaviors
  • Preferred communication channels

Accurate buyer personas help you tailor your marketing content to the specific needs and preferences of each customer segment. This personalization improves your chances of converting leads into customers.

Step #3: Plan Your Lead Generation Strategy

Once you have identified your target market and created buyer personas, it’s time to plan your lead generation strategy. This strategy should outline how you will attract relevant traffic and leads to your website.

Here are some effective lead generation strategies you can use:

  1. Influencer marketing: Collaborate with influencers in your industry who can promote your brand and drive traffic to your website.
  2. PPC campaigns: Run pay-per-click (PPC) campaigns to drive targeted traffic to your website.
  3. Guest posting: Write guest posts for high-authority websites in your industry to build backlinks and drive traffic to your website.
  4. Social media ads: Use social media platforms to run targeted ads that drive traffic to your website.
  5. SEO optimization: Optimize your website for search engines to improve your organic search traffic.

By implementing these strategies, you can generate quality leads for your sales funnel.

Step #4: Develop A Strategy to Engage and Nurture Your Leads

Once you have attracted leads to your website, the next step is to engage and nurture them. This involves educating them about your product or service and building trust and credibility.

Here are some effective strategies to engage and nurture your leads:

  1. Email marketing: Send out regular newsletters or automated email sequences to keep your leads engaged and informed.
  2. Content marketing: Create valuable content that educates your leads and showcases your expertise.
  3. Social media marketing: Share relevant content and engage with your leads on social media platforms.
  4. Webinars and live events: Host webinars or live events to provide valuable information and interact with your leads.
  5. Influencer partnerships: Collaborate with influencers to create or promote content that resonates with your target audience.

By engaging and nurturing your leads, you increase the likelihood of converting them into paying customers.

Step #5: Convert Your Leads

The final step in building a successful sales funnel is to convert your leads into paying customers. To do this, you need to make the purchasing process as seamless and straightforward as possible.

Here are some tips to optimize your conversion process:

  1. Streamline your checkout process: Remove any unnecessary steps or barriers that may discourage your leads from completing their purchase.
  2. Offer incentives: Provide discounts or special offers to incentivize your leads to make a purchase.
  3. Provide excellent customer service: Ensure that your customer support team is readily available to answer any questions or concerns your leads may have.
  4. Implement remarketing strategies: Use remarketing ads to re-engage leads who have shown interest but have not yet made a purchase.

By following these steps, you can create a sales funnel that effectively converts leads into customers.
